Paval Sieviaryniec (Belarusian: Павал Севярынец, born December 30, 1976) is a Belarusian journalist and Christian democratic politician and youth leader and one of the founders of the Young Front.[1]

Since June 7, 2020 he is under arrest. Amnesty International considers him a prisoner of conscience.[2] On May 25, 2021, he was sentenced to seven years in prison on charges of organizing mass unrest.[3]
